James de Lindsay of Crawford 1327–1358 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1327

Birth Location: Crawford, Clydesdale, Lanarkshire, Scotland

Death Date: 11 Nov 1358

Death Location: Crawford, Clydesdale, Lanarkshire, Scotland

Father: David Crawford

Mother: Mary Abernethy

Spouse(s): Egidia Stewart

Children(s): James Crawford, Isabella Lindsay

In 1327, James de Lindsay of Crawford entered the world in Crawford, Clydesdale, Lanarkshire, Scotland, born to David Lindsay Lord Of Crawford And Mary De Abernethy. James de Lindsay of Crawford married Egidia Stewart, and had children including Isabella Lindsay, James Lindsay 2Nd Of Crawford. James de Lindsay of Crawford passed away in 1358 in Crawford, Clydesdale,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
